Road Carpeting Planned for Block F1 in Engineers Town Sector A

Preparations have begun for carpeting the road to Block F1 in Engineers Town Lahore near Defence Road Lahore. Materials have been delivered and machinery is gathering, with work expected to begin after Eid al-Fitr. The project is expected to improve access and boost future development in the area.

Visible Signs of Progress

Over the past few days, clear signs of preparation have started appearing near the entrance leading toward Block F1. Raw construction materials for the road have already been delivered and dumped close to the entry point, indicating that groundwork for the project is actively underway.

Residents have also noticed heavy machinery gathering near the entrance, while certain sections of the road already show early preparation work. In some areas, rocks have been placed and sand spread along the surface—early indicators that the road base is being prepared before the carpeting stage begins.

These developments have reassured many residents and plot holders that the project is moving from planning into execution.

Expected Start After Eid

According to residents familiar with the preparations, the main work on carpeting the road is expected to begin shortly after Eid al‑Fitr. With materials already delivered and machinery assembling, the community is hopeful that construction will begin soon after the holiday period.

If completed on schedule, the road will not only improve daily access for current residents but will also open the door for further infrastructure improvements in the area.
